Documents that provide a legally binding framework for the occupancy of a residential property, available in a ready-to-use format, are essential for landlords and tenants. These standardized contracts delineate the rights and responsibilities of each party during the tenancy period. A common example involves a pre-formatted contract downloaded, completed with specific property details, and then printed for signature.

The accessibility of these documents streamlines the rental process, offering convenience and reducing potential legal ambiguities. Their use provides a clear record of the agreed-upon terms, including rent amount, lease duration, and property rules, which can be invaluable in resolving disputes. Historically, the creation of such readily available forms represents a shift toward standardization and increased transparency in the rental market.

Frequently Asked Questions About Standardized Residential Tenancy Contracts

This section addresses common inquiries concerning pre-formatted residential tenancy contracts and their usage.

Question 1: Is a standardized residential tenancy contract legally binding?

A standardized residential tenancy contract is legally binding if it adheres to all applicable state and local laws, contains all essential elements of a contract (offer, acceptance, consideration, and intent), and is signed by all parties involved. Failure to comply with relevant regulations can render the contract unenforceable.

Question 2: Can a standardized residential tenancy contract be modified?

Yes, modifications can be made to a standardized residential tenancy contract. However, any alterations must be clearly written, agreed upon by all parties, and initialed or signed to acknowledge the change. Oral agreements are generally not enforceable.

Question 3: Where can standardized residential tenancy contracts be obtained?

Standardized residential tenancy contracts can be obtained from various sources, including legal websites, real estate associations, and office supply stores. It is imperative to ensure that the source is reputable and that the contract is compliant with the laws of the relevant jurisdiction.

Question 4: What are the essential elements of a standardized residential tenancy contract?

Essential elements typically include the names of the landlord and tenant, the property address, the lease term, the rent amount, payment due dates, late fee policies, security deposit details, property rules, and clauses addressing termination, maintenance responsibilities, and applicable state disclosures.

Question 5: Does using a standardized residential tenancy contract eliminate the need for legal counsel?

While a standardized contract can be convenient, it does not necessarily eliminate the need for legal counsel. Complex situations or specific concerns may warrant consultation with an attorney to ensure that the contract adequately protects individual interests and complies with all applicable laws.

Question 6: What are the risks of using a non-compliant standardized residential tenancy contract?

Using a non-compliant standardized residential tenancy contract can expose parties to legal liabilities, including potential lawsuits, financial penalties, and the inability to enforce certain provisions. Therefore, thorough review and verification of compliance are crucial.

Guidance for Leveraging Standardized Residential Tenancy Contracts

The following guidance addresses critical aspects of utilizing standardized residential tenancy contracts effectively and responsibly.

Tip 1: Conduct Thorough Review: Scrutinize the entire document before execution. Verify that all clauses align with current federal, state, and local regulations pertaining to residential leases. Seek legal consultation if uncertainties arise.

Tip 2: Customize Appropriately: Standardized templates require adaptation to reflect the specific characteristics of the property and the agreed-upon terms. Insert accurate details regarding rent amount, security deposit, due dates, and any unique property rules. Generic forms may not adequately address the nuances of each leasing situation.

Tip 3: Clarify Ambiguities: Address any potentially vague or ambiguous language within the standardized form. Define key terms explicitly to prevent future misunderstandings or disputes. Addendums may be necessary to clarify specific responsibilities or conditions.

Tip 4: Comply with Disclosure Requirements: Ensure all legally mandated disclosures are included. Examples include lead-based paint disclosures, bed bug infestation history, and flood zone designations, where applicable. Failure to disclose required information can result in legal repercussions.

Tip 5: Maintain Meticulous Records: Keep copies of the fully executed contract, along with any addendums or related correspondence, in a secure and accessible location. Proper record-keeping is essential for managing the tenancy and resolving potential conflicts.

Tip 6: Understand Termination Clauses: Carefully review the provisions concerning lease termination, including early termination penalties and procedures. Adherence to these clauses is critical to avoid legal challenges.

Tip 7: Obtain Acknowledgment of Receipt: Secure written acknowledgment from the tenant confirming receipt of the completed contract. This documentation provides evidence of transparency and mutual agreement.
